Transaction 2495612c4bf7227aaad347c51571331a53ab25a0df61f984226eeac749e4674e

1 Input
2 Outputs
  • 2495612c4bf7227aaad347c51571331a53ab25a0df61f984226eeac749e4674e:0
  • value  3242768
    address  1FgSF5tuFNKvt4zvah9fQ8vbsHSJnmBqYj
  • 2495612c4bf7227aaad347c51571331a53ab25a0df61f984226eeac749e4674e:1
  • value  506748830
    address  bc1q3v5aplagjg5glst230vaf97zkqvuyvlrf5hp3y